出 处:《仪器仪表学报》2006年第z2期1614-1615,共2页Chinese Journal of Scientific Instrument
摘 要:论述了文中研制的高精度立式珩磨机定量进给珩磨和平顶珩磨等关键控制技术,并进行了加工试验。通过对主轴三相功率信号的实时检测,优化了工艺参数,获得了加工试件圆度优于0.4μm、圆柱度优于1μm、粗糙度优于0.06μm的试验结果。The key quantitative expansion and flat—roofed honing control techniques on the vertical honing machine tool, which is developed by Shanghai Jiaotong University, are analyzed in this paper. Honing process, especially in feeding process, is discussed in detail. Computer measures the three—phase power signal of the hone spindle in real time and it provides a valid way to optimize the honing parameters. Several work pieces with honed inner bore ofΦ11mm are machined with roundness tolerance less than 0. 4μm, straightness tolerance less than 1μm and roughness tolerance less than 0. 04μm on the developed honing machine tool.
